1. Bank Transfer
The simplest way to add money to Venmo from Cash App is through a bank transfer. Here’s how you can do it:
- Open the Cash App on your smartphone.
- Tap on the “Bank” tab at the bottom of the screen.
- Select “Transfer to Bank” and enter the amount you want to transfer.
- Choose your bank from the list and enter your bank account details.
- Confirm the transfer, and the money will be deposited into your bank account.
Once the money is in your bank account, you can log in to your Venmo account and add the funds as a bank deposit. This method might take a few business days for the funds to appear in your Venmo account.
